#81381e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#81381e is composed of 50.6% red, 22% green and 11.8%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 56.6% magenta, 76.7% yellow and 49.4% black. It has a hue angle of 15.8 degrees, a saturation of 62.3% and a lightness of 31.2%. #81381e color hex could be obtained by blending #ff703c with #030000. Closest websafe color is: #993333.

#81381e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#81381e has RGB values of R:129, G:56, B:30 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.57, Y:0.77, K:0.49. Its decimal value is 8468510.

Shades and Tints of #81381e
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#020100 is the darkest color, while #fcf4f1 is the lightest one.

Tones of #81381e
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#504f4f is the less saturated color, while #992c06 is the most saturated one.
